Midweight Designer

Gather is a creative communications business joining brand, digital, ESG and corporate reporting. We work with ambitious listed and private companies across multiple sectors to solve communication challenges using insights and powerful ideas. We are experts at developing brands with purpose, ESG strategies, online communication and corporate reporting that builds long-term value. We are based in London.

This is a fantastic opportunity for an imaginative mid-weight creative designer to join our growing creative team. With an appetite for delivering innovative multi-channel creative, you are able to take a brief and create bold, engaging ideas and thinking that work across all things digital and brand. Working alongside a dedicated creative team you will take ownership of the creative development of projects and be integral in defining the creative outcome.

Key responsibilities:

• Collaborate with designers, design directors and creative directors to create new concepts for clients

• Understand creative briefs with the ability to distil the key objectives from the client into creative solutions that translate across numerous platforms

• Develop robust initial concepts using a range of applications, take them through to successful design development

• Take responsibility for creative challenges and be self-sufficient

• Clearly articulate creative ideas for presentation in client meetings

• Collaborate with others to develop creative solutions that translate across numerous platforms

• Create design files that can easily be turned into production files

• Create infographics, commission photography and illustration concepts to answer the brief and budget

• Work closely with project managers, account directors, and artworkers

• Help to create presentations for new business and existing clients

Skills and Knowledge:

• At least 3 years’ experience working as a strong conceptual designer

• Keeps abreast of the industry, as well as innovative digital comms and experiences, relishes pushing the boundaries and trying something new

• Proficient in using digital programmes such as XD and Sketch, Photoshop and After Effects as well as having experience in industry standard software, InDesign, Illustrator, Photoshop, and able to integrate UX thinking into the design process

• Collaborative and approachable, easy to work with and thrives in a team environment

• Excellent attention to detail, a strong client service ethic

• A can-do attitude, flexible and positive, a team player
